A wide variety of picorna-like viruses infecting hosts that range from algae, fungi, plants, insects, and mammals. thus, 3cl-pros have a long history of adaptation to virus infection cycles in a wide range of hosts [ 32 , 53 ]. plant viruses encoding 3cl-pros include members of the families secoviridae and potyviridae [ 81 ] as well as a proposed new family of plant picornaviruses exemplified by rice curl dwarf associated picornavirus [ 86 ]. although very diverse in their primary sequence, all 3cl-pros share a structural fold similar to that of chymotrypsin (a serine protease) and an active site composed of a catalytic triad that includes conserved histidine, aspartate (or glutamate), and cysteine (or occasionally serine) residues. the specificity of 3cl-pros is conferred by their sub –
